Attaching a concept that I was hoping Nike would include when they did the 2019 rebrand. Based this one around a modified version of the classic 78-97 wordmark logo, changing the top "fin" to include a stylized jet contrail/vapor trail (in perspective going right to left). Also I would like to credit user Darth Brooks for his Nike vapor untouchable template used here- I made a back view of this template myself also which I will gladly share with anyone who would like it. Thanks and I would appreciate any feedback!

This is really cool - I like it a lot.

 

I'd probably just make the sleeve cuffs green (thus just the two big white stripes) and I'd fix the top of the J. That weird cut just feels awkward when no other letters have it. Plus the J is shaped by two different angles/downstrokes on the left and right, creating a weird effect with the italics.

Tried out a few versions of this - the flat top J just felt a little too static but I ended up liking some of these rounded corners kind of mirroring the contour of the S. The first is my clear favorite, the angles just sit right IMO and have a nice feel of movement which was what I was going for with these letters. 2nd is an alternate with a hard angle on the interior, this is actually the one that is probably closest in terms of feel to the original logo. 3rd is just the first with the top curve matching the bottom of the S.
